All the ones from china fit crappy, You just have to play with them to get the closest, best fit. Some of those gaps will disappear once you screw them in. Luckily, all the screws go in from the bottom. Use big stainless steel fender washers on the screws, that will help tighten it up a bit. You can get them at Lowes in the specialty drawers in the hardware section.
When I put mine on, I didn't use any double sided tape on the upper edge because it could be seen with them on and made the gap a little worse. The bottom screws with fender washers were enough to hold them tight.
